The Gulf of Mexico Program recently announced that Mr. William S. “Corky” Perret will receive a third place Gulf Guardian Award for 2005 in the Individual Category.

Mr. William S. “Corky” Perret has strived throughout his career to lead as an example through his unwavering efforts in fisheries management and that has spanned almost four decades between Mississippi and Louisiana. His recognized accomplishments and vast knowledge on a state, regional and national level make him a pioneer in the field of marine resource management within the Gulf of Mexico. As a testament to his efforts he is recognized throughout the Gulf as a leader in the areas of shrimp, finfish, and oyster management. Mr. Perret uses a diverse approach to fisheries management that includes resource enhancement, habitat restoration and stabilization, and conservation of coastal wetlands.
